Chicago/Turabian: Title Page

A paper in Chicago/Turabian style has a title page that follows specific formatting rules.

Learning Objective

  • Arrange the title page correctly in a Chicago-style paper


Key Points

    • Your title page should include the title of your paper, your name, the name of your course, and the date the paper is due.
    • All the information on your title page should be centered horizontally.
    • The title of your paper should be written in all capital letters.

Title Page

The following information should be centered horizontally on the title page:

  1. a third of the way down the page, the title of your paper in all capital letters;
  2. on the next line, the subtitle of your paper (if you have one);
  3. two-thirds of the way down the page, your name;
  4. on the next line, the name of your course; and
  5. on the next line, the due date of the paper.

These elements should not be bolded, underlined, or italicized. Note that the requirements may be different for doctoral theses or dissertations.
